For a full remodel in Smartsville, homeowners can expect a range of $25,000 to $65,000+, heavily influenced by material choices and layout changes. Local factors include the cost of complying with California's strict Title 24 energy codes for appliances and lighting, and potential seismic retrofitting considerations for older homes in the area. Material transportation costs can also be slightly higher due to Smartsville's more rural location in Yuba County compared to major metro areas.
The hot, dry summers are ideal for projects involving ventilation or painting, as materials cure quickly. However, the peak fire season (late summer/fall) can sometimes cause delays due to contractor availability for emergency repairs elsewhere or poor air quality halting work. Planning major deliveries and demolition for spring or fall can avoid the most extreme heat and ensure a more predictable schedule.
Yes, you will likely need a building permit from Yuba County for structural, electrical, or plumbing changes. Crucially, all remodels must comply with California's water conservation laws, requiring low-flow faucets and potentially water-efficient dishwashers. If your home uses a septic system, common in the Smartsville area, any change to plumbing fixtures may require a review by the county environmental health department.
Prioritize contractors licensed, bonded, and insured in California with verifiable local references. Given the mix of older and newer homes, seek a provider with experience in the specific challenges of your home's era, such as updating knob-and-tube wiring or leveling floors in older foundations. A reputable local contractor will also be familiar with Yuba County's permit process and can efficiently manage inspections.
Given the heat and dust, consider durable, easy-to-clean materials like quartz countertops and luxury vinyl plank flooring, which are less prone to warping than some solid woods. For a sustainable local touch, reclaimed wood accents from regional sources are popular. Opt for lighter color palettes to reflect heat and enhance natural light, and ensure your design includes robust ventilation, like a high-CFM range hood, to manage cooking heat and occasional smoky air from wildfires.
